/Sounds like "CHEH" (as in "check")/
An Argentine and Uruguayan filler word used to get someone's attention or as a natural part of conversation. It's so iconic that it identifies Argentinians around the world.
“Che, did you watch yesterday's game? It was insane.”
“Che boludo, come here, I've gotta tell you something.”
